Deputies of the Maslikhat approved the new Urban Planning Regulations of Almaty

An extraordinary session of the Maslikhat of the VIII convocation was held in Almaty, during which deputies approved a new Urban Planning Regulation.
As Nurlan Buranbayev, Head of the Department of Urban Planning and Urban Studies, noted in his speech, the new Urban Planning Regulations were developed as part of the implementation of the Almaty Master Plan until 2040.
"The city regulations define the principles of zoning the territory, construction and placement of infrastructure facilities, as well as other aspects of urban planning. It is the main instrument for regulating the development of the city and is being developed on the basis of the Master Plan, in fact, being its descriptive part," he stressed.
Thus, the previous Urban Planning Regulations were adopted in 2006 and did not correspond to the current development trends in Almaty. The new document will contribute to the polycentric development of the metropolis and provide a more comfortable living environment for residents in accordance with the General Plan.
One of the innovations of the developed Urban Planning Regulations is regulatory maps, such as sanitary protection zones and wind zoning, aimed at improving the environmental situation and comfort of the urban climate.
"Such zones have been developed for the first time. For example, the wind zoning map will make it possible to use meridian streets as ventilation corridors, that is, to correctly orient houses for better aeration of the city," the department stressed.
In general, the new document increases the variability in the use of land plots to stimulate business, which creates new jobs and reduces the transport burden in the city due to the decentralization of employment.
